Position Summary

The Maintenance Supervisor is responsible for the overall physical condition, maintenance operations, and service team leadership for the community. This is a working supervisor role, combining hands-on maintenance responsibilities with oversight of vendors, service requests, and team performance to ensure the property is safe, well-maintained, and operating efficiently.

What You’ll Do
Maintenance Operations
  • Oversee day-to-day maintenance operations, including service requests and preventative maintenance
  • Perform and assist with repairs across HVAC, plumbing, electrical, and general maintenance systems
  • Ensure timely completion of service requests and high-quality work standards
  • Maintain the overall appearance and functionality of the property
Team Leadership
  • Supervise, train, and evaluate maintenance staff and grounds team
  • Assign and prioritize daily work orders and responsibilities
  • Monitor team performance and provide coaching and development
  • Foster a safe, efficient, and team-oriented work environment
Vendor & Project Management
  • Manage vendor relationships, including sourcing, bidding, and contract oversight
  • Evaluate vendor performance and ensure quality, cost-effective service delivery
  • Oversee capital projects and property improvements in coordination with the General Manager
  • Negotiate pricing and timelines where appropriate
Turn & Capital Planning
  • Plan and execute unit turns to meet leasing deadlines
  • Coordinate vendors and internal teams during the turn season
  • Evaluate turn performance and implement improvements for future cycles
  • Assist with long-term capital planning and maintenance strategies
Budget & Compliance
  • Manage maintenance-related budgets and expenses
  • Monitor costs and ensure alignment with financial goals
  • Ensure compliance with safety standards, policies, and procedures
  • Maintain accurate documentation of completed work and expenses
Additional Responsibilities
  • Support property operations and respond to emergency maintenance needs
  • Maintain positive relationships with residents, staff, and vendors
  • Perform other duties as assigned to support property success
